summ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orRyan Dahl <ry@tinyclouds.org>2018-06-11 16:48:21 +0200
committerRyan Dahl <ry@tinyclouds.org>2018-06-11 16:48:21 +0200
commit2791a49ecff8f1ec0f83e4df8167dd545173b916 (patch)
tree9ed0ece2acc558c5bc3b0be8dbb341fb6ee9f251
parent041e503838d1f030faca08d93de4aaadf0bc4b98 (diff)
s/RecvCallback/deno_recv_cb/g
-rw-r--r--deno2/deno_internal.h5
-rw-r--r--deno2/from_snapshot.cc5
-rw-r--r--deno2/include/deno.h4
3 files changed, 6 insertions, 8 deletions
diff --git a/deno2/deno_internal.h b/deno2/deno_internal.h
index 92f891af3..8472f4264 100644
--- a/deno2/deno_internal.h
+++ b/deno2/deno_internal.h
@@ -8,14 +8,13 @@
#include "v8/include/v8.h"
extern "C" {
-
// deno_s = Wrapped Isolate.
struct deno_s {
v8::Isolate* isolate;
std::string last_exception;
v8::Persistent<v8::Function> recv;
v8::Persistent<v8::Context> context;
- RecvCallback cb;
+ deno_recv_cb cb;
void* data;
};
}
@@ -29,7 +28,7 @@ static intptr_t external_references[] = {reinterpret_cast<intptr_t>(Print),
reinterpret_cast<intptr_t>(Recv),
reinterpret_cast<intptr_t>(Send), 0};
-Deno* NewFromSnapshot(void* data, RecvCallback cb);
+Deno* NewFromSnapshot(void* data, deno_recv_cb cb);
v8::StartupData MakeSnapshot(v8::StartupData* prev_natives_blob,
v8::StartupData* prev_snapshot_blob,
diff --git a/deno2/from_snapshot.cc b/deno2/from_snapshot.cc
index bec29d2dc..db5b0fc8e 100644
--- a/deno2/from_snapshot.cc
+++ b/deno2/from_snapshot.cc
@@ -16,7 +16,7 @@ namespace deno {
#include "natives_deno.cc"
#include "snapshot_deno.cc"
-Deno* NewFromSnapshot(void* data, RecvCallback cb) {
+Deno* NewFromSnapshot(void* data, deno_recv_cb cb) {
auto natives_blob = *StartupBlob_natives();
auto snapshot_blob = *StartupBlob_snapshot();
@@ -46,8 +46,7 @@ Deno* NewFromSnapshot(void* data, RecvCallback cb) {
} // namespace deno
extern "C" {
-
-Deno* deno_new(void* data, RecvCallback cb) {
+Deno* deno_new(void* data, deno_recv_cb cb) {
return deno::NewFromSnapshot(data, cb);
}
}
diff --git a/deno2/include/deno.h b/deno2/include/deno.h
index caf6ee974..fb0038549 100644
--- a/deno2/include/deno.h
+++ b/deno2/include/deno.h
@@ -18,14 +18,14 @@ struct deno_s;
typedef struct deno_s Deno;
// The callback from V8 when data is sent.
-typedef deno_buf (*RecvCallback)(Deno* d, deno_buf buf);
+typedef deno_buf (*deno_recv_cb)(Deno* d, deno_buf buf);
void deno_init();
const char* deno_v8_version();
void deno_set_flags(int* argc, char** argv);
// Constructor
-Deno* deno_new(void* data, RecvCallback cb);
+Deno* deno_new(void* data, deno_recv_cb cb);
// Returns nonzero on error.
// Get error text with deno_last_exception().